As with many books this one contains language of its time. “Negro” is used. Cannibalism is mentioned. Practices such as drinking blood from a skull. Another reviewer used “typical European cultural mindset” and that is a good way to describe it. Somewhat patronizing toward patients who at times are described as “lazy” or “savages”. This is in reference to not providing modern medical care. Albert Schweitzer was awarded the Nobel Prize in 1952.
